Title :
Expansion of urban area in the Yellow River Zone, Inner Mongolia Autonomous Region, China, from DMSP OLS nighttime lights data

Abstract :
Maps from the version 2 defense meteorological satellite program (DMSP) operational linescan system (OLS) nighttime lights series were used to assess increases in the extents and spatial configurations of urban areas in the vicinity of the yellow river in inner Mongolia autonomous region, China, over the period 1992-2003. Lit area data were extracted and used with population and economic data to examine patterns of urban expansion at the county level. The major trends seen were a dramatic increase in urban areas, metropolization driven by economic expansion, and an important decline in urban population density that reflects increasing prosperity.
